Abstract :
The dynamics of a plasma with two ion species is analyzed on the basis of hydrodynamics equations in a magnetic field under the condition B2 ≫ 8πp. For this plasma the equations are investigated in the ratio diapason of the plasma density to the magnetic field υii/ωBi < (Z2 M/m)1/4, when the skin-effect penetration of the magnetic field into the plasma is determined by ion-ion collision. The simultaneous dynamic equations are presented, which describe the diffusive penetration of the magnetic field and the density redistribution of the ion species. The applicability of this equations to the transportation of the current sheath for the ≪plasma focus≫ devices is discussed.
